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ations and Comparisons

Perennial food plot selections vary by climate, soil health, and deer management goals. Consider these factors when choosing a mix:

  • Soil compatibility: Look for drought-tolerant ingredients if your soil is sandy or low in organic matter. In acidic soils, choose PH-tolerant perennials to maximize establishment and growth.
  • Seasonality: Some blends are designed for year-round forage, while others excel as spring or fall plantings. Match to your hunting calendar and local deer behavior.
  • Protein content: For antler development and overall body condition, prioritize mixes with high protein perennials such as clovers, chicory, and alfalfa.
  • Establishment and maintenance: Coatings, seed survivability treatments, and ease of planting influence early growth and long-term viability. Consider blends with durable seed predators’ protection and simple maintenance requirements.
  • Durability and resilience: Drought tolerance, heat resistance, and cold tolerance contribute to a plot that remains productive across seasons and weather extremes.
  • Plant diversity: A mix combining diverse forage—clover, alfalfa, chicory, brassicas—offers broader appeal to deer and better resistance to weed competition.
  • Longevity: Perennial components reduce the need for annual reseeding, saving time and resources while maintaining steady forage.

When evaluating products, compare the primary forage components, expected yield, and suitability for your climate zone. The best perennial food plot for deer should combine high-protein forage, soil resilience, and a long productive window, with minimal maintenance relative to your landscape.
